Strategies for Families to Secure Affordable End-of-Life Coverage
Many low-income families face significant financial challenges when planning for a loved one’s end-of-life expenses, particularly when it comes to funeral costs. However, there are several strategies that can help secure affordable end-of-life coverage, ensuring a less stressful and more manageable financial burden during an emotional time.
One effective approach is to explore low-cost funeral cover options specifically tailored for families with limited financial means. Various non-profit organizations and government initiatives offer affordable burial or cremation plans, often including pre-need insurance policies that can be customized according to individual needs. These plans typically provide a range of services at fixed rates, allowing families to budget effectively without unexpected costs. Additionally, many funeral homes and cemeteries have partnerships with financial institutions or community organizations to offer discounted packages, making end-of-life planning more accessible and affordable.
